How to conjugate archivar in Subjunctive Imperfect in Spanish

archivar
to file
regular verb

Archivar means to file or store documents, records, or information systematically. It is used when organizing or preserving items for future reference.

How to conjugate archivar in Subjunctive Imperfect

El Imperfecto Subjuntivo - used to speak about unlikely or uncertain events in the past
